What government body is responsible for investigating consumer complaints of privacy violations?
dmitriy555 [2]

Answer: The answer is a). Federal Trade Commission (FTC)

Explanation: The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) was created on September 26, 1914. It is an independent agency of the United States government whose purpose is to enforce the provisions of the Federal Trade Commission Act, which prohibits "unfair or deceptive acts or practices in commerce" and also, aid in the promotion of consumer protection.

The FTC's Bureau of Consumer Protection stops unfair, deceptive and fraudulent business practices by:

-Collecting complaints and conducting investigations.

-Suing companies and people that break the law.

-Developing rules to maintain a fair marketplace.

-Educating consumers and businesses about their rights and responsibilities

Nine-month-old Elmer sees a rabbit in the yard. He then looks at his father, Fudd, and tries to direct Fudd's focus toward the b
viva [34]

Answer:

The correct answer to the question: Elmer´s behavior illustrates the process of ____ as an indicator of an emerging self-awareness, would be: joint attention.

Explanation:

The developmental process in a child called joint attention, usually appears between the ages of 8 to 10 months, according to research. During this stage, a child will observe an object of interest, and then, try through different communicational skills, to call the attention of another person to direct their eyes and attention towards the same object the child is observing. The importance of this particular process is huge for learning verbal skills, making connections between words and objects, establishing reference and also learning intention. Elmer wants his father to pay attention with him to the jumping bunny, which is why he points at the animal while also looking at his father, in this manner, Elmer wants his father to pay attention with him, and in this process Elmer will develop several communicational (both verbal and non-verbal) skills.
